Turning Dry Kenyan Lands Green to Secure Food for All
Kenya is accelerating its efforts to enhance agricultural productivity to provide country's food security by massively expanding irrigated farming.
Recent consultations by the National Assembly’s Departmental Committee on Blue Economy, Water and Irrigation reviewed nationwide advancements. Kenya’s irrigated land currently stands at 763,000 acres, with strong ambitions to surpass 1 million acres in the near future.
